Details For Revolution Coupe de France

This is the Main Event, following a series of events that paved the way. The France Revolution: Split 2 was the precursor, and the top six teams from it secured a spot in the Coupe de France. The rest earned their places via:

  • Open Qualifier (3 slots)
  • VTT Summer Trial (2 slots)
  • VCL France Relegation (2 slots)

With a total prize fund of €10,000, this event is backed directly by Riot Games and is organized by Freaks 4U Gaming. Major sponsors include Intel France & KoRo. The competition, being held online with no LAN matches, commenced on September 21 and will culminate in the Grand Finals on October 1, 2023. The Group Stage has already concluded, and the top 3 teams from each group have moved on to the playoffs.
